Market Size and Growth Outlook

Silicone Sealants Market size was estimated at USD 4.45 Billion in 2025 and is projected to grow at a 6.2% CAGR from 2026 to 2035, crossing USD 8.12 Billion by 2035. The industry revenue for 2026 is calculated at USD 4.69 billion.

Market Growth Drivers and Industry Trends

Expanding construction sector increasing demand for weather-resistant durable sealing solutions

As building activity broadens across residential, commercial, and infrastructure projects, contractors and specifiers are placing greater emphasis on sealing materials that can withstand moisture, temperature variation, UV exposure, and long service cycles with limited maintenance. This directly supports the silicone sealants market because silicone formulations are widely selected for façades, glazing, joints, roofing interfaces, and expansion gaps where long-term elasticity and adhesion reduce the risk of leakage, cracking, and premature repairs. The practical effect is a stronger preference for high-performance sealants in both new-build and renovation pipelines, influencing product selection toward solutions that protect structural integrity and help developers control lifecycle costs.

Rising shift toward bio-based silicone sealants reducing environmental impact in construction applications

Sustainability targets in construction procurement are reshaping material choices, pushing manufacturers, builders, and project owners to evaluate sealants not only on performance but also on environmental profile. In the silicone sealants market, This trend is increasing attention on bio-based alternatives that align better with green building standards, lower-emission product strategies, and corporate decarbonization agendas without sacrificing durability in demanding construction uses. That dynamic is influencing market adoption through specification decisions, product reformulation, and portfolio differentiation, as suppliers able to combine compliance, performance, and a reduced environmental footprint are better positioned in projects where environmental criteria carry growing weight.

Increasing HVAC system installations boosting demand for flexible thermal insulation sealants

The expansion of HVAC installations is creating steady demand for sealing materials that can maintain airtight performance around ducts, vents, joints, and mechanical penetrations exposed to vibration, temperature fluctuation, and condensation. This reinforces demand for the silicone sealants market because silicone-based products retain flexibility and adhesion under operating conditions that often cause rigid materials to fail, helping preserve insulation efficiency and reduce air leakage. In practice, installers and facility developers increasingly favor sealants that support system reliability and energy performance, making HVAC-related applications an important source of recurring product consumption in both new construction and retrofit work.

Asia Pacific (Largest & Fastest-Growing Region)

Asia Pacific held a 53.24% share of the silicone sealants market in 2025 and is also projected to expand at a 7.01% CAGR over the forecast period. The region’s leadership is bolstered by its broad manufacturing base, large-scale construction activity, and extensive use of sealants across building, automotive, electronics, and industrial assembly applications, where product performance in bonding, gap filling, and weather resistance directly shapes purchasing demand. Growth momentum remains strong because these end-use sectors continue to absorb higher volumes as production capacity expands and infrastructure development advances, reinforcing steady adoption across both mature industrial centers and rapidly developing markets within the region.

  Technology Segment Analysis: Room Temperature Vulcanizing (RTV) (Largest Segment) vs Thermoset or Heat Cured (Fastest-Growing Segment)

Within the silicone sealants market, Room Temperature Vulcanizing (RTV) held the leading position in 2025 with a 63.05% share. This dominance is sustained by its ease of use in field conditions, where curing at ambient temperature supports faster installation and reduces process complexity for construction, repair, and general industrial sealing work. The segment’s leadership in the silicone sealants market is closely tied to its broad applicability across substrates and operating environments, making it the practical default choice where on-site efficiency and dependable sealing performance are critical.

Thermoset or Heat Cured is emerging as the fastest-growing technology segment in the silicone sealants market as end-use requirements increasingly favor more controlled curing processes for applications that demand consistent performance under defined manufacturing conditions. Its momentum is backed by settings where heat-assisted curing fits established production workflows and helps improve throughput uniformity relative to room-temperature alternatives. As a result, Thermoset or Heat Cured is seeing wider adoption in the silicone sealants market where precision, repeatability, and process integration matter more than field-level application flexibility.

Application Segment Analysis: Construction (Largest Segment) vs Insulating Glass (Fastest-Growing Segment)

Construction accounted for the largest position in the silicone sealants market in 2025, representing a 58.59% share. Its continued leadership reflects the routine use of silicone sealants across building joints, façades, glazing interfaces, and weatherproofing applications where long service life and environmental resistance are essential. The scale and recurring nature of construction activity keep this segment firmly ahead in the silicone sealants market, as sealants remain a standard material choice for both new building work and maintenance needs.

Insulating Glass is the fastest-growing application in the silicone sealants market, encouraged by rising demand for sealed glazing systems that support long-term unit integrity and dependable edge sealing performance. Growth is being reinforced by the increasing use of multi-pane glass systems where sealing quality directly affects product durability and functional performance. Compared with broader construction uses, Insulating Glass is gaining momentum in the silicone sealants market because its application requirements are more directly tied to specialized sealing performance in enclosed glass assemblies.

Industry Development/News

Company Name Date Key Development
Dow Mar-23 Dow launched the DOWSIL PV Product Line, expanding its silicone-based sealants and adhesives for photovoltaic module assembly. The portfolio includes six products for applications such as frame sealing and junction box bonding, supporting solar energy manufacturing needs and reinforcing material innovation aligned with renewable energy system integration and performance requirements.
Huntsman Corporation Mar-23 Huntsman Corporation introduced multiple materials innovations at the European Coatings Show, including POLYRESYST IC6005 intumescent polyurethane coating for passive fire protection and JEFFAMINE M-3085 high molecular weight mono-polyether amine. These developments enhance construction-related coating performance and broaden application capabilities in industrial and building materials markets.
